Final Fantasy XV: Episode Ardyn is a 2019 Role-playing (RPG), Adventure game rated 8.3/10 from 866 ratings, with a main story of about 2h, available on PC (Microsoft Windows), PlayStation 4, Xbox One.

For the first time, players take control of Noctis's greatest foe in this brand-new episode of FINAL FANTASY XV! Delve into the dark tale of scorned saviour Ardyn Lucis Caelum and unravel the secrets surrounding his mysterious past.

ani-game.comJoel Gralton · 10 Apr, 2019
7.5/10

Final Fantasy XV: Episode Ardyn closes the book on Final Fantasy XV by giving us some much needed insight into it’s main villain. I really enjoyed seeing the alternate perspective on events and wish more stories would use this form of story telling. The episode will take you around 2 hours to beat but you can easily double that if you want to see and do everything on offer in the episode, such as finding and beating the secret boss.

GameCloudPatrick Waring · 3 Apr, 2019

I know a director isn’t the be-all end-all of a development project, and the idea of videogame “auteurs” has been romanticised to a ridiculous degree in this industry. That said, given that this is the first (and last) major release for the game without Tabata on board, his absence was notable. At no point was the game ever broken, it’s execution was definitely “competent,” it just felt incredibly uninspired. Even the story, arguably the biggest draw-card given the overall mysteriousness of Ardyn in the main game, was cryptically conveyed. Maybe it could be put down to a “B-team” in the studio working on this last piece while their new IP is in the works, or a new director trying to find their groove in the wake of their predecessor. It’s certainly not a knock-out, however, and I’d only really recommend playing this for the sake of completion.

NoobFeedAdam Siddiqui · 26 Mar, 2019
7.5/10

Final Fantasy XV Episode Ardyn marks the end of Final Fantasy XV and what a high note to end on. Taking control of the game's antagonist Ardyn and showing how the betrayed former king was corrupted provides the much-needed context that fans have been yearning for. Like the previous episodic expansions Final Fantasy XV Episode Ardyn fills in the gaps left empty in the core campaign. Episode Ardyn is a short but meaningful adventure that shows how Ardyn fell from grace.
